Osteoporosis is the most typical bone disease. It’s characterized by thinning of the bones and lack of bone density that results in easy fracture. Osteoporosis occurs when the physique is incapable of forming sufficient quantities of recent bone, or when an excessive quantity of bone is reabsorbed by the body. These situations may also combine to create osteoporosis.

Osteoporosis is a widespread illness that may wreak havoc on the spine. Based on WebMD, practically 1 / 4 of postmenopausal ladies over 50 will experience a vertebral fracture. The illness is commonest in ladies over 50 and males over 70.

Vertebral Fractures

Many individuals with osteoporosis have asymptomatic fractures; these both go unnoticed or are found on X-rays administered for an additional purpose. Fractures that occur to the spine can set off a chain reaction, leading to back pain, spinal distortion and even disability.

The backbone is liable for supporting the higher physique’s weight. The lumbar spine within the decrease back bears the brunt of this weight and is very mobile. This leaves the decrease spine segment most prone to compression fracture for individuals with osteoporosis.

As vertebrae weaken, they turn out to be susceptible to compression fractures. Even a slight motion or efforts can cause a weakened vertebra to collapse. This often occurs within the front of the vertebra, leaving it in a wedge shape. This alteration in angle causes biomechanical changes within the backbone that depart other vertebrae more inclined to fracture. If several fractures occur, the backbone can endure from kyphosis, leaving the back hunched. Lack of height may occur depending on the severity of kyphosis.

As the pain of fractures reduces a person’s level of activity, muscle tissues weaken and the lack of bone density accelerates. It is necessary to intervene on this cycle to stop disability.

Treatments for Bone Fractures

The initial treatment for recovering from vertebral fracture includes a short period of immobilization of the affected space (presumably involving a brace), pain medication and supplementation of calcium and vitamin D. As we know, calcium facilitates the development of recent bone. Vitamin D helps the body to absorb calcium.

After a quick period of rest, it is necessary to exercise. Weight-bearing workouts (people who put weight on bones) are essential to maintaining and restoring bone density in folks with osteoporosis. It may seem counter-intuitive to load fragile bones, however bones require stress to rebuild themselves. Think of how muscle tissues are built; the stress utilized to them during a workout results in a cycle of acute injury and restore that renews them and makes them stronger. The muscle energy that’s gained by train also benefits those with osteoporosis, as sturdy muscle groups help to help bones and limit the risk of falls. For individuals who have suffered a fracture, train should be pursued below the supervision and steering of a medical professional.

For these with a severe fracture that doesn’t heal inside 3 months of conservative therapy, a minimally invasive process referred to as vertebroplasty could also be recommended. Vertebroplasty entails the insertion of a needle by a small gap in the skin that injects a cement glue onto the affected vertebra. This helps to prop up the collapsed vertebra, forestall re-fracture and limit the chance of chain reaction fractures along the spine. See an animated video of the procedure at .

What is Metaphyseal Fracture?

The metaphysis is a part of each long bone located between the diaphysis, or shaft, and the epiphysis, or end, of the bone, The fracture is across the upper, or lower, portion of the shaft of the bone and does not affect the growth plate.where growing or lengthening occurs. It is here where the epiphyseal plate, also referred to as the growth plate , is located. Bone continues to develop as the body matures until between the ages of eighteen and twenty-five. When development is complete, the metaphysis hardens or ossifies into bone. Experiencing a metaphyseal fracture can interrupt bone growth and development.

Metaphyseal Fracture Treatment

Intramedullary nailing of metaphyseal fracture requires careful preoperative planning and application of multiple techniques to achieve fracture reduction. Obtaining and maintaining satisfactory alignment requires selecting the correct entry point, achieving satisfactory reduction of the fracture whilst reaming and nail insertion, ensuring proper trajectory of reamers, using a poller screw, and selection of appropriate supplemental fixation such as a plate or external fixation. Strategically placed poller screws help to add stability to the fixation and prevent postoperative malalignment.

What is Oblique fracture

A split root fracture, also known as a subgingival oblique fracture, Oblique fracture is the form of fracture where the bone breakage occurs diagonal to the axis of the bone.

Although, bones are the hardest part in the body, they cannot withstand higher forces and impacts. Bone fractures are pretty common among young children and older people. Accidents, falls, collisions also result in bone fractures. Fractures basically mean cracking or breaking of the bone in the body. This may be due to impacts, twisting at odd angles or trapping of certain body part. Oblique fracture is said to have occurred when the crack is diagonal to the axis of the bone. When the bones maintain their alignment post fracture, it results in non-displaced oblique fracture, when they don’t, displaced oblique fracture occurs.

Oblique fracture  symptoms and  causes

Oblique fracture is pretty rare, and mostly long bones of the body are most susceptible to this kind of fracture. Most oblique fractures occur at humerus (bone of the upper arm) or femur (thigh bone). Since, these are the strongest bones in the body, the impact causing their breakage has to be equally powerful. Older people may be the prime victims of oblique fractures due to the fragility of their bones.

This type of fracture has an angled pattern and is typically unstable. If an oblique fracture is initially stable or minimally displaced, over time it can become more out of place. This is especially true if the fibula is not broken. Oblique fractures have identical symptoms to any other breakage of a bone. Pain is the most obvious symptom. An oblique fracture severely limits the use of the limb containing the broken bone. Any attempt at moving the limb with the broken bone will result in intense pain. Swelling and bruising can also occur at the break site, but are not always present.

How to diagnose oblique fracture?

X-Ray is the most extensively used method for the diagnosis of fractures. However, in case of oblique fracture, it may not be the most reliable one. The reason is, there can be often misinterpretation of the X-ray image, which may result in wrong diagnosis of an oblique fracture. A CT scan or an MRI scan may give a detailed and more accurate diagnosis of a fracture.
